An Introduction to the Battle of Monterrey

The tour prominently highlights Monterrey’s pivotal role during the Mexican-American War. It focuses on the nine strongholds that were integral during the battle, giving participants a chance to see where history was made. These sites aren’t just ruins—they’re gateways to understanding the fierce resistance mounted by local defenders.
